This gorgeous, large-format book is filled with clever cutouts that take readers on a soaraway journey up, up and away through the clouds, through the atmosphere and to the planets, the stars and beyond. On the way they'll learn about birds, insects and pollination, witness a tornado and an eclipse, and see all kinds of flying machines. This fact-filled journey is by Hélène Druvert, the acclaimed creator of many laser-cut books for children.

Contents: The Sky in Ancient Times * The Earth's Atmosphere * Pollination * Life in the Air * A Guide to Clouds * The Wind * Whatever the Weather * Conquering the Sky * The Moon * Eclipses * Gazing at the Stars * The Solar System * Protecting Our Planet
Author Biography: Helene Druvert is the acclaimed author and illustrator of Anatomy, Garden Jungle, Ocean, Paris Up, Up and Away, Mary Poppins Up, Up and Away and New York Melody.
